Transaction 85f55c594fda316837a306d49d1c3e788d8125e46323f218db6f9d635cecf00a
1 Input
1 Output
-
85f55c594fda316837a306d49d1c3e788d8125e46323f218db6f9d635cecf00a:0
- value
- 136818546
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 36cd2cc9abef4f6f696b03136d0729959c72967c OP_EQUALVERIFY OP_CHECKSIG
- address
- 15zmHAYCbeQhpfN1uHmpewfjWoZSHB8wNh